The reasonable and prudent standard of care for nephrology nursing key concepts: (6) -
ANSWER -care which a reasonable and prudent nephrology nurse would give under the
same or similar circumstances
-actions a reasonable and prudent nephrology nurse would do, as well as actions to
avoid doing
-nephrology nursing is keyed to this speciality and the skills and knowledge expected of
a nephrology nurse (priming)
-following standards of care makes the care given defensible and avoids negligence
-when supervising non-licensed, assistive personnel, it is the responsibility of the
licensed nurse to ensure these teammates also meet the standard of care

what role does davitas policy and procedure play - ANSWER -standard of care
-best demonstrated practice (BDP
-prima facie evidence (at first sight)

what are the risks of doing it your way - ANSWER -negligence
-proximate cause
-damages ($)

4 reasons for documentation - ANSWER - proof that care was rendered
- provides continuity
- permanent legal record
-communication tool

What is the difference between data collection and assessment - who does what? -
ANSWER RNs do the assessments while PCTs or LVNs do the data collection part.

, What is the role of the licensed nurse prior to treatment initiation? - ANSWER
Assessment: Listening to lung sounds and edema number scale

What is the role of the PCT prior to treatment initiation? - ANSWER Machine setup, pre-
treatment vitals, any concerns or changes in patient by asking them

When should pre-treatment data collection/assessment be documented? AKI PT? -
ANSWER Data collection: Prior to TX
Assessment: within 1 hour of TX initiation
AKI PT: Prior to TX

Possible consequences of poor/incomplete documentation? - ANSWER - open to
interpretation
- RN vulnerable to attack on care given (legal)

6 items included in charting med administration - ANSWER - Med & Dose
- Date & Time
- Route
- Reason
- Patient response
- Signature of TM administering

How to document late entries? - ANSWER - Make appropriate entry ASAP
- sign off and acknowledge late
- Take new set of vitals and put "late entry, pt stable, vitals rechecked"
- Never backdate a late entry

Explain Document charting errors - ANSWER - Draw single line through entry and note
"error in entry"
- Date, signature, credentials (RN)
- Chart correct info
